And we bullet proof the mount for the locking unit. One issue I have is that Limba is not hard enough to hold a wood screw with a lot of tension. So brass inserts and 4-40 SS allens are used instead.

Last coats of lacquer for the corsair (aka Zero). Switched to Mohawk Pre-Cat Lacquer for the final coats before buffing. I think I like the stuff. It is sticky, flashes off well, and dries shiny. Sands nice as well. We will see how it goes a week or two from now.

Now to fix the 8 string multiscale blank that went south. We start with finding a piece to replace the bad section in the middle and then proceed to route a place for the fix.

Next we fit the fixes. Since the woods are not identical in color I am using veneers to make it look fancy.

After epoxy and clamps it is finally ready.

After 3 seal coats of thin nitro on top of the cured oil it gets flattened out with some 600 grit. We are not trying to fill the grain or anything just shrink wrap the top in nitrocellulose so we can buff it and make it shine. Still needs to be really thin and feel like wood though.

Next we tape off the top with something that won't bleed and will leave a sharp line. Then a little masking tape skirt to protect from over spray.

Some shot coats on the headstock to protect the decals.
